Understanding Seadrill Limited requires distinguishing between market price and book value, where the latter reflects Seadrill's accounting equity. The concept of intrinsic value - what Seadrill's is actually worth based on fundamentals - guides informed investors toward better entry and exit points.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Market sentiment, economic cycles, and investor behavior can push Seadrill's price substantially above or below its fundamental value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Seadrill's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Seadrill is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. In contrast, Seadrill's trading price reflects the actual exchange value where willing buyers and sellers reach mutual agreement.
